Dennis Launiere Obituary

Dennis R. Launiere left us unexpectedly, Tuesday, December 30, 2024, to be with his Lord. He is predeceased in death by his beloved wife Judy (Cripps) Launiere, brother Joseph and parents Richard and Donna Launiere. He is survived by his stepchildren Greg Johnson and Amy Postma (Todd). Dennis is also survived by his sister Laurie Higgins-Dolcey (Michelet), Susan Martin and brothers Doug Launiere and Michael Launiere (Jennifer) and several nieces and nephews and great nephews and his very special little buddy Sebastian.
Dennis was a Die Maker by trade for over 45 years and loved his job and those he worked with and for. Denny and Judy spent countless summers at Big Bend Park and formed a special family with his friends at the park. The Detroit Tigers lost a faithful follower. We will miss you! The Memorial Mass will be celebrated Wednesday January 8, 2025, at 11:00 am at St. John Vianney Church, 4101 Clyde Park SW, Wyoming. The family will receive visitors at the church one hour before the Mass. The family will receive visitors Tuesday January 7, 2025, from 5:00 to 7:00 pm at the Arsulowicz Brothers Remembrance Mortuary, 3525 Remembrance Rd NW where the Rosary will be prayed Tuesday at 7:00 pm. In lieu of flowers memorial contributions may be made to St. John Vianney Church.
